WitrynaThe Chemscore function was implemented as a scoring function for the protein-ligand docking program GOLD, and its performance compared to the original Goldscore function and two consensus docking protocols, "Goldscore-CS" and "Chemscore-GS," in terms of docking accuracy, prediction of binding affinities, and speed. Witryna1 kwi 2024 · A ligand is docked into the protein of interest, featurised and passed to a CNN. The CNN captures important spatial information and predicts whether the ligand is likely to bind to the protein in the pose provided to the model.
